18 plays, 80 yards, over 9 minutes, on the road for the win. This was no fluke either. NDSU is a damn good football team made up of mostly kids from Minnesota and Wisconsin who didn't get offered by the big in state schools. This is a well coached team that plays great fundamental football. They don't panic either, even when going down by 14 on the road. Probably has something to do with winning 8 straight playoff games over the past two seasons.
